The Rise of E-commerce in Morocco

Morocco's e-commerce landscape is experiencing rapid growth, fueled by a combination of factors. The increasing internet and smartphone penetration, coupled with a young and tech-savvy population, has created a fertile ground for online businesses to thrive. The convenience and accessibility of online shopping have made it a popular choice for Moroccan consumers, particularly for those seeking a wider selection of products and competitive prices. While traditional brick-and-mortar stores remain prevalent, online platforms offer a more diverse range of goods, including international brands that may not be readily available locally. Furthermore, the development of robust payment gateways and secure delivery services has further facilitated the adoption of online shopping in Morocco.

Popular Online Shopping Platforms in Morocco

Morocco boasts a diverse range of online shopping platforms catering to various needs and preferences. Local and international players dominate the market, offering a wide array of products, from electronics and fashion to groceries and household items. Some of the most popular platforms include⁚

  • Avito.ma⁚ A leading classifieds website in Morocco, Avito.ma offers a vast marketplace for buying and selling used and new goods. From furniture and electronics to clothing and accessories, Avito.ma provides a convenient platform for finding deals and connecting with local sellers.
  • Jumia Maroc⁚ Jumia Maroc is a prominent online retailer operating across Africa, including Morocco. It offers a wide range of products, including electronics, fashion, home appliances, and groceries, with competitive prices and reliable delivery services.
  • Electroplanet.ma⁚ Electroplanet.ma is a specialized online retailer focusing on electronics and home appliances. It offers a wide selection of brands and models, with competitive prices and a user-friendly website.
  • Marocannonces.com⁚ Similar to Avito.ma, Marocannonces.com is a popular classifieds platform in Morocco, allowing users to buy and sell various products and services. It is a valuable resource for finding local deals and connecting with sellers in specific regions.
  • Amazon.com and Amazon.fr⁚ Although not specifically tailored to Morocco, Amazon.com and Amazon.fr offer access to a vast global marketplace, providing Moroccan consumers with a wide selection of products and competitive pricing. However, international shipping and customs duties may apply.

Shopping for Moroccan Goods Online

Morocco is renowned for its exquisite handcrafted goods, and online shopping provides a convenient way to explore and purchase these unique treasures. From traditional Berber carpets and rugs to authentic leather goods and aromatic argan oil, a wealth of Moroccan crafts can be found online, offering a glimpse into the country's rich cultural heritage. Online platforms dedicated to Moroccan goods, such as Morocco Products Shop, showcase a curated selection of handmade items, ensuring authenticity and quality. These platforms often connect directly with artisans, supporting local communities and preserving traditional craftsmanship. For those seeking specific Moroccan products, online marketplaces like Etsy and eBay offer a wider variety, allowing buyers to search for specific items and compare prices from different sellers. When shopping for Moroccan goods online, it's essential to research sellers and ensure their reputation for quality and authenticity. Reading reviews and checking for certifications can help to make informed decisions and avoid counterfeit products.

International Online Shopping Options in Morocco

While Morocco has a growing domestic e-commerce scene, many consumers also seek international products and brands. Several online platforms cater specifically to this demand, offering cross-border shipping and access to a global marketplace. Ubuy Morocco is a leading international online shopping store that provides a wide range of products from various countries, including the USA, UK, and others. This platform allows Moroccan consumers to purchase imported goods from popular international retailers like Amazon, eBay, and Walmart, expanding their shopping options significantly. Descartes Morocco is another platform specializing in international online shopping, offering a diverse selection of products in categories such as health care, beauty, baby care, toys, electronics, and more. These platforms often handle customs duties and international shipping, simplifying the process for Moroccan consumers. However, it's important to consider potential shipping costs, delivery times, and any applicable customs fees before making international online purchases.

Tips for Safe and Secure Online Shopping in Morocco

Like anywhere else, online shopping in Morocco comes with its own set of security concerns. To ensure a safe and secure experience, it's crucial to follow these tips⁚

  • Shop from Reputable Websites⁚ Stick to well-known and trusted online platforms with established reputations and secure payment gateways. Look for website addresses starting with "https" and a padlock icon in the address bar, indicating secure connections.
  • Check Seller Ratings and Reviews⁚ Before making a purchase, read reviews from other customers to assess the seller's reliability and product quality. Look for platforms that provide customer feedback and ratings to help you make informed decisions.
  • Protect Your Personal Information⁚ Be cautious about sharing personal information, such as credit card details, on websites that don't seem trustworthy. Avoid clicking on suspicious links or downloading files from unknown sources. Use strong passwords and enable two-factor authentication for added security.
  • Verify Payment Methods and Secure Transactions⁚ Use secure payment methods like PayPal or credit cards with fraud protection features. Double-check the billing and shipping details before completing your order to prevent unauthorized purchases. Avoid using public Wi-Fi networks for sensitive transactions.
  • Understand Return Policies and Shipping Details⁚ Review the seller's return policy and shipping terms and conditions before placing your order. Ensure you understand the refund process, delivery timeframes, and any potential additional costs.
